Commitment Gardening takes commitment.. if you're Commitment 
Gardening takes commitment.. if you're not in it to win it there's no sense in starting.  Writing takes the same commitment. Currently, I have a partially completed work in progress. It's called "my brother is a saint." Right now I'm in a season of 'dry' but I'm still committed. See the first picture? It is a photo of Civil War dated garlic. 32 years ago hubs dug up 5 cloves in a field in Harpersville Alabama known for its Civil War / slavery roots. He carefully propagated it and has shared bulbs with many gardeners. That is commitment. My work in progress will get completed - I am committed.
